2. Removing refrigerator doors: step-by-step instructions
Refrigerator doors are the heaviest and most cumbersome part, and their dismantling simplifies further disassembly. The process is different for models with upper and lower hinge fastening. Let's consider both options. data-i="91">upper and lower fastening of the hinges
For most refrigerators (Atlant, Beko, Indesit) the procedure is as follows:
- Remove the decorative plugs from the hinges (they are usually snapped or glued).
- Unscrew the bolts of the top hinges (most often this
2-4 screwsfor a Phillips screwdriver). - Holding the door, remove it from the lower hinge. In some models (for example, Samsung RB***), the lower hinge is fixed with a pin - you need to knock it out with a hammer. through a wooden spacer.
- Disconnect the wiring (if the door has a display or backlight) and remove the rubber seal (it is attached with latches or glue).
For refrigerators LG i Bosch s system No Frost may require additional disconnection of the door closing sensor (it is located in the upper corner and connected to the main control unit).

3. Dismantling the internal panels and the evaporator
After removing the doors, you can start disassembling the interior. The main thing here is not to damage evaporator (the radiator that cools the chamber) and the freon tubes. In refrigerators with a drip system, the evaporator is usually hidden behind the back wall, and in No Frost - behind the plastic panel in the freezer.
For models with drip defrosting (for example, Birusa, Stinol):
- 🔨 Remove shelves and drawers.
- 🗜️ Pry up the back wall with a plastic spatula - it is attached with latches.
- 🔧 Unscrew the evaporator fastenings (usually 2-4 screws) and carefully disconnect it from the tubes. Do not bend the tubes - this may lead to leakage freon!
In refrigerators No Frost (Samsung, LG, Electrolux, the evaporator is located behind the panel in the freezer. To get to it:
- Remove the top cover of the freezer (it is secured with latches or screws).
- Unscrew the fan. (usually 3-4 screws) and disconnect its connector.
- Remove the plastic panel behind which the evaporator is hidden. Be careful - in some models there is also a defrost heaterwhich is fragile.

4. Removing the compressor: rules and risks
The compressor is the “heart” of the refrigerator, and it dismantling requires special care. In modern models, it is located in the lower part of the rear wall and is mounted on shock absorbers. Main danger - damage to the tubes leading to the compressor, or oil leakage (which contains freon).
Procedure:
- Disconnect all wires from the compressor (usually 3-4 connectors: power, start relay, sensors).
- Unscrew the compressor fastenings (4 bolts, usually wrench
10-13 mm). - Carefully lift the compressor and disconnect the tubes going to the condenser and evaporator. Do not cut them with a grinder! - use a pipe cutter or a hacksaw, leaving 5-7 cm from the connection.
- If you plan to reuse the compressor, immediately close the tubes with plugs or tape to prevent moisture from entering.
In refrigerators with inverter compressor (Samsung Digital Inverter, LG Smart Inverter), you will additionally have to disconnect the control board, which is attached directly to the compressor body. It can be removed by unscrewing 2-3 screws and disconnecting the cable.
⚠️ Attention: In compressors of older models (before 2005), residual freon pressure may remain. If you hear hissing when disconnecting the tubes, stop working immediately and ventilate the room. In such cases, it is better to contact a specialist.

5. Disassembling the electronic control unit
The electronic unit (or the “brain” of the refrigerator) is responsible for regulating the temperature, operating the fans and the display. - 📱 At the top of the refrigerator (under the lid, for example, in Samsung And LG).
- 🔌 On the back wall of the compressor (in Indesit And Ariston).
- 🖥️ Inside the door (in models with a display, e.g. Bosch KAN92VI30R).
To remove the control unit:
- Disconnect all connectors (better take a photo of their location before doing this).
- Unscrew the unit fastenings (usually 2-4 screws).
- Carefully remove the board. Be careful with the capacitors - they may be swollen.
If you are disassembling the refrigerator for electronics repair, pay attention to:
- 🔥 Blackened or swollen capacitors (a sign of overheating).
- 🕳️ Burnt tracks on the board (they can be restored with a soldering iron).
- 💧 Traces of corrosion (often caused by condensation in the freezer).

7. Recycling and sorting of materials
After completely disassembling the refrigerator, there are several types of materials left that can be returned. for recycling:
- ♻️ Metal: casing, compressor, condenser, shelves (if metal).
- ♻️ Plastic: door panels, drawers, seals.
- ♻️ Glass: shelves and doors (in some models).
- ♻️ Electronics: control boards, wires, fans.
- ⚠️ Hazardous waste: freon (if not removed), oils, capacitors.

8. Typical mistakes when disassembling a refrigerator
Even experienced craftsmen sometimes make mistakes that lead to equipment breakdown or injury. Here are the most common ones:
- 🔌 Unplugged power: Capacitors can retain a charge for up to 24 hours.
- 🔪 Cutting pipes without plugs: This leads to moisture and debris entering the system.
- 🔨 Using an angle grinder for dismantling the compressor: Sparks can ignite the remaining freon.
- 📱 Loss of fasteners: Small screws and washers are easily lost - use a magnetic tray.
- 🧊 Ignoring ice during freezer: Ice can damage the evaporator during dismantling.
If you are disassembling the refrigerator for repair, and not for disposal, avoid:
- 🔧 Disassembly without a diagram (especially for models with electronic control).
- 🔥 Soldering work without flux - this can damage the board.
- 💧 Washing parts with water (use alcohol or special solvents).

How to understand that there is freon left in the refrigerator?
Signs:
- Hissing when the tubes are disconnected.
- Characteristic chemical smell (for R12 i R22).
- Freezing of the tubes after switching on.
If you suspect a leak - do not continue disassembly and ventilate the room.
What to do if you damaged the tube during disassembly?
If the tube is bent but does not burst, try straightening it with pliers. If a crack appears:
- Close the valve (if any).
- Solder the damaged area with silver solder (only for copper pipes!).
- Check the system for leaks with a soap solution.
In most cases, it is easier to call a technician for repairs recharging freon.
How to remove the rubber seal from the door?
The seal is attached in two ways:
- On latches (pry it with a flat screwdriver and pull it yourself).
- On glue (heat with a hairdryer and carefully separate, prying with a spatula).
Do not pull the elastic band by force - it may tear. For cleaning. groove, use alcohol.
